Park
The is an Italian astronomical observatory owned and operated by the University of Padua. Founded in 1942, and for a long time the biggest telescope in Europe, it is located on the plateau of Asiago, 90 kilometers northwest of , near the town of . is situated 1½ km south of Centro Rendola.

Memorial
The is a World War I memorial located in the town of in the in the region of northeast . Surrounded by mountains that were the site of several World War I battles, the monument houses the remains of over 50,000 Italian and Austro-Hungarian soldiers and is a popular destination for travelers to the region. is situated 1 km southwest of Centro Rendola.
